Abstract

The utility model relates to an anti-winding hose which comprises a hose pipe body, wherein an internal joint and a connecting sleeve are respectively and fixedly connected inside and outside at least one end part of the hose pipe body, an external joint is further configured at the end part of the hose pipe body, and a rubber gasket, a pressure block and a metal gasket are sequentially placed between the interior of the external joint and the internal joint; the metal gasket and the end surface on the outer side of the internal joint are adjacently arranged, and a seal ring is arranged between the metal gasket and the pressure block on the outer side; the rubber gasket, the pressure block, the seal ring and the metal gasket are sheathed on a connecting pipe of the internal joint; and a metal outer sleeve is further sheathed outside the connecting sleeve, and a sleeve on the inner side of the external joint is sheathed on the metal outer sleeve. The anti-winding hose is characterized by simple structure, convenient and reliable use, long service life and the like.

Background technique
Shower nozzle is furnished with a flexible pipe usually, and with the water tap that is connected and fixed, but shower nozzle is rigid connection with being connected of flexible pipe, it mainly is for the sealing after guaranteeing to connect, and avoids water to leak from the joint, so, people tend to take place wrapping phenomena when using shower nozzle.In case the winding of flexible pipe takes place, normally shower nozzle is taken off, the rotation shower nozzle makes flexible pipe linearly, otherwise the winding of flexible pipe takes place for a long time, very easily damages flexible pipe, reduces the working life of flexible pipe.Equally, put in the tipping of the pipe of some equipment, employing be hose construction, when in actual use, the winding that regular meeting's generator tube connects, this pipe connects the damage that winding can cause flexible pipe equally, reduces its working life.

Embodiment
Below in conjunction with accompanying drawing the utility model is described in detail: shown in Figure 1, the utility model includes a hose body 1, and this hose body 1 is usually by pipe 12 be combined intos in corrugated metal outer tube 11 and the rubber and plastic (PVC).At at least one end of described hose body 1, an inside and outside metallic spigot 2 and metallic connecting sleeve 3 of being connected respectively, and also dispose an external connector 4 in the end of this hose body 1.In the described external connector 4, and described spigot 2 between be mounted with rubber sheet gasket 5, briquetting 6 and metallic shim 7 successively; Also be equipped with seal ring 8 between described metallic shim 7 and the briquetting 6, also producing between the two has the better seal performance.
Rubber sheet gasket 5 described in the utility model, briquetting 6, seal ring 8 and metallic shim 7 all are nested with in the adapter of described spigot 2, make and be formed with the outboard end plane on this spigot, when described metallic shim 7 is nested with in the adapter of described spigot 2, the adjacent layout in outboard end plane of this metallic shim 7 and spigot 2, when being connected with shower nozzle by screw thread on the external connector 4, this shower nozzle will be by screw thread the power that screws roof pressure on the built-in rubber sheet gasket 5 of external connector 4 and form sealing, the inside roof pressure of this roof pressure power, by briquetting 6 roof pressure metallic shim 7 again, make this metallic shim 7 be pressed in the outboard end plane that the neighbour puts spigot 2, form sealing simultaneously, because described spigot 2 is metallic, therefore metallic shim 7 contacts with the Transverse plane of metallic spigot 2, can relatively rotate and can not produce leakage, in case hose body 1 twines,, metallic shim 7 can remove winding as long as being relatively rotated with the Transverse plane of the metallic spigot 2 that contacts.
Also be equipped with a metal-coating 9 outside the connecting sleeve 3 described in the utility model, the inboard casing section of described external connector 4 is socketed on the metal-coating 9.
